The Academy Awards, often simply called the Oscars, are the grandest of all film awards ceremonies. They celebrate the best in filmmaking for the year, and winning an Oscar is considered the ultimate achievement for anyone involved in a movie. From the actors and directors to the writers, cinematographers, and everyone in between, an Oscar win is a mark of prestige and often a huge boost to their careers. Getting nominated is also a massive deal; it means your work is being recognized as among the best in the world.
